Sharp rise in sugar prices on good demand

MUMBAI: Prices of sugar firmed up sharply on the Vashi Wholesale Market here on Tuesday due to good demand from retailers.


Poor supply from mills also affected the market sentiments.

Small sugar quality (S-30) shot up by Rs 45/55 per quintal to Rs 1545/1600 from the previous closing level of Rs 1500/1545.

Medium sugar quality (M-30) also firmed up by 30/56 Rs 1590/1655 per quintal as against Rs 1534/1625 previously.
